Rare Townhome with Private Deck in Birch Cliff - Welcome to 168 Clonmore Drive, a bright and spacious 3-bedroom condo townhouse in one of Toronto's most desirable east-end communities, perfectly positioned between Danforth Village and The Beaches. This thoughtfully designed home features a unique multi-level layout with a few steps up to the main living area and a private lower level for the bedrooms, creating a natural separation between entertaining and everyday living. The main level offers a modern open concept design with 9 ft ceilings, a kitchen with stainless steel appliances, and a seamless flow into the combined living and dining space. Step out to your private deck of 172 sqft, a rare and highly sought-after feature that extends your living space outdoors. The lower level is dedicated to two well-proportioned bedrooms and a full bathroom, offering comfort and flexibility for families or those working from home. Located just minutes from Victoria Park Station, Kew-Balmy Beach, and Scarborough Bluffs Park, with easy access to shops, schools, and everyday amenities. Complete with one underground parking space and a locker, this is a rare opportunity to own a functional home with outdoor space in a well-connected neighbourhood.

Birchcliff, Toronto is an east Toronto neighbourhood notable for its executives, education, law & public sector professionals and tradespeople.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of adults aged 40 to 64 and seniors aged 65 to 74.
